Pointer Place Grand Opening set for November 16

Pointer fans will soon have a one-stop shop for all their school-spirit gear. The district’s new campus store and café, Pointer Place, will celebrate its grand opening on November 16.

Located inside the Commons Area at Van Buren High School, the store is the brainchild of VBHS educators Danielle Ross and Kelly Hays. The two partnered for the venture with the goal of providing their students a unique, hands-on learning experience. “We had a dream to train our students in customer service skills and provide them with ways to gain workforce ready skills and earn industry certifications,” noted Hays.

The project gained momentum after receiving an Association for Career and Technical Education (ACTE) Grant for Food Productions and Human Services. Hays and Ross worked in collaboration with district leaders to construct an on-campus storefront for selling merchandise, food, and beverages. Pointer Place will feature a wide-range of Pointer-themed apparel and accessories, all designed by students in Ross’s Clothing and Textiles and Consumer Services courses. New products will be added to the store on a routine basis. “Our hope is to add up to two designs per week,” noted Ross. The café will serve lattes, mochas, smoothies, snack food, and more. Day-to-day operations will be managed by students through Hays’s Entrepreneur Experience course.

The students and staff will also utilize social media to showcase products and new arrivals. Team members will market the store using Facebook, Twitter, and Instagram. “In addition to providing our school and community a one-stop Pointer shop, the store gives our students the opportunity to learn valuable skills that will benefit them now and in their future careers,” said Ross. “We are so grateful to the District for its support of this initiative and look forward to celebrating our opening this Friday!”

The Van Buren Chamber of Commerce will hold an official ribbon cutting for the store Friday morning at 8:30 a.m. Van Buren High School is located at 2001 Pointer Trail in Van Buren.
